Diving Deeper: Nanotechnology and Solar Energy

Let’s talk a bit more about why the combination of nanotechnology and solar energy is such a big deal. Nanotechnology, at its core, deals with manipulating materials at the atomic and molecular level. This allows us to create materials with entirely new properties and functionalities. When applied to solar energy, nanotechnology offers a plethora of possibilities.

For instance, researchers are exploring the use of nanomaterials to enhance the light absorption of solar cells. By incorporating nanoparticles that can trap and scatter sunlight, they can increase the amount of light that is converted into electricity. This can significantly improve the efficiency of solar cells, making them more cost-effective and practical.

Another area of research is the development of new materials for solar cells using nanotechnology. Traditional silicon-based solar cells have limitations in terms of efficiency and cost. Nanotechnology offers the potential to create alternative materials, such as perovskites and quantum dots, which can overcome these limitations and lead to more efficient and affordable solar cells.

Furthermore, nanotechnology can also be used to improve the durability and lifespan of solar cells. By coating solar cells with protective nanomaterials, they can be made more resistant to environmental factors such as moisture, heat, and UV radiation. This can extend the lifespan of solar cells and reduce the need for frequent replacements, further reducing the cost of solar energy.

The Indian Context: Renewable Energy Goals

India has set ambitious goals for renewable energy deployment, aiming to achieve a significant portion of its electricity generation from renewable sources by 2030. Solar energy is expected to play a crucial role in achieving these goals. Given India's abundant sunshine and growing energy demand, solar power offers a sustainable and environmentally friendly alternative to fossil fuels.

However, there are challenges to overcome in order to realize the full potential of solar energy in India. One of the main challenges is the high cost of solar technology. While the cost of solar panels has come down significantly in recent years, it is still relatively expensive compared to other sources of energy. This is where research and innovation in areas like nanotechnology can play a crucial role in reducing the cost of solar energy and making it more accessible to a wider population.

Another challenge is the need for efficient energy storage solutions. Solar energy is intermittent, meaning that it is only available when the sun is shining. To ensure a reliable supply of electricity, it is necessary to store the energy generated during the day and use it when the sun is not shining. Nanotechnology can also contribute to the development of advanced energy storage technologies, such as high-capacity batteries and supercapacitors, which can store solar energy more efficiently and effectively.
